What are the Different Sizes of Beds for Sleeping?

What are the Different Sizes of Beds for Sleeping?

When choosing a bed, there are many factors such as color, shape, sleeping position, firmness, etc. When buying a mattress, the correct mattress dimensions and bed size are also crucial. You have to make sure it's not too big for your room and not too small either. Below are various mattress sizes in inches and centimeters. 

Mattress Sizes

Dimensions in Inches

Dimensions in Centimeters

Crib 27.25” x 51”69.2 x 129.5 cm

Small Single 30” x 75”134.5 x 195.5 cm

Twin 38” x 75”96.5 x 188 cm

Twin XL 38” x 80”96.5 x 203.5 cm

Full 54” x 75”134.5 x 190.5 cm

Full XL54” x 80”137 x 203.5 cm

Queen 60” x 80”152 x 203.5 cm

Olympic Queen 66” x 80”167 x 203.5 cm

Eastern King 76” x 80”193 x 203.5 cm

California King 72” x 84”183 x 213.5 cm

  • Crib Size Beds

The size of the Crib Size bed is 27.25 inches by 51 inches. The crib mattress size is only 6 feet by 4 feet and only fits in a crib. The federal government regulates every standard crib mattress size for safety reasons. Thus, it is effortless to get sheets made exclusively for crib size mattresses. However, the sheets you choose must be of standard size, so they fit the mattress perfectly. A Crib Size mattress should not exceed the thickness of 6 inches. 

  • Queen Size Beds

The dimension for a Queen Size bed is 60 inches by 80 inches. To accommodate this type of mattress, you need a minimum of 10 by 10 feet room size. Couples that don't need too much space to themselves in bed can opt for a Queen. Single people who prefer extra space can also go for this mattress size. 

This bed is preferred mainly by couples and can be placed in the master bedroom or the guest room. A queen bed is the most common mattress, which is of standard size. It takes less space, fits in almost every room, and looks good too. Also, it can accommodate two people making it a trendy choice among Americans. 

The specialty of a Queen size is that it also comes in a split queen option. This style splits the bed into two halves so both partners can have their bed and sleep in their preferred style. So, you share the bed with your partner and sleep in a mattress different from theirs yet with them. 

  • Full-Size Beds

The dimensions for this type of bed are 54 inches by 75 inches. To accommodate a full-size bed, you need a minimum of 9 feet 6 inches by 10 feet 6 inches size room. This mattress is used compatible only with single sleepers and bachelors. If couples want to sleep comfortably, this bed is not for them. However, for individuals, it provides utmost comfort. Full-size beds fit the room just right and do not make it look crowded. The size of a Full-size bed is also suitable for a spare bed for guests. 

  • Full XL Beds

The dimensions of a Full XL bed are 54 inches by 80 inches. You need a room that is at least 9 feet 6 inches by 10 feet 6 inches so the bed fits well and there is enough extra space to move around. A Full XL has an extra length of 5 inches compared to a standard Full. This extra space is suitable for people who are taller than average if they are sleeping alone. It is also a good choice for a guest room in the form of a spare bed. 

  • Twin Size Beds

The dimensions of a Twin Size bed are 38 inches by 75 inches. If you have a minimum room of 7 feet by 10 feet size, it makes sense to buy a Twin Size bed. This is one of the most commonly available beds globally and is also the smallest in standard sizes. A twin-size mattress is apt for teenagers and children in their growing stage. The significant thing to know is that a Twin Size bed is not for adults in any case. These beds are the ideal choice for bunk beds as they fit well in small rooms. 

  • Twin XL Size Beds

The dimensions of a Twin XL size bed are 38 inches by 80 inches. The minimum recommended size is 9 feet 6 inches by 10 feet 6 inches. This bed is a better choice for taller individuals since it is 5 inches longer than standard Twin Size beds. These beds are cost less than a Full or Queen bed and are also a good option for accommodating guests on short notice. 

  • California King Size Beds

California King Size beds have 72 inches by 84 inches dimensions. To fit this bed in a room, the size of the room needs to be 12 feet by 12 feet. In mattress standard sizes, California King is one of the most extended beds available. This bed size is 4 inches longer than a King but also 4 inches narrow. Thus, you gain 4 inches in length but lose the same amount in width. 

It is most suitable for tall people. It can accommodate two sleepers with utmost comfort and another sleeper too, sometimes. This makes it a perfect 3-people sleeping bed like parents and a child.
